SINGAPORE - The following companies saw new developments that may affect trading of their shares on Friday :

Singapore Exchange : SGX has established its first-ever $1.5 billion multicurrency debt issuance programme, it said on Thursday. Under the programme, SGX may issue medium term notes or perpetual securities denominated in any currency, amount and tenor. The counter closed at $8.22 on Thursday, down 0.5 per cent, or four cents.

Sarine Technologies: Mainboard-listed Sarine Tech, which makes precision technology products used in diamond and gemstone production, said it expects to post a"nominal net profit" in the third quarter. The group's full financial report is expected to be released on Nov 10. Sarine Tech shares fell half a cent or 2.04 per cent to close at $0.24 on Thursday.

Keppel Corp posts 30% fall in Q3 net profit to S$159mKEPPEL Corp's third-quarter net profit fell 30 per cent to S$159 million from a restated S$227 million a year ago, led by the absence of gains from divestment of a commercial development in Beijing and higher net interest expense. Keppel Reit posts Q3 DPU of 1.4 S cents on higher rents, T Tower contributionHIGHER rentals from Ocean Financial Centre and 275 George Street, and a full quarter of income contribution from T Tower in Seoul, acquired in May, as well as its unit buyback programme, lent a boost to Keppel Reit's third quarter ended Sept 30.
